Freigeben über


AudioGraph.CreateFileOutputNodeAsync Methode

Definition

Überlädt

CreateFileOutputNodeAsync(IStorageFile)

Erstellt einen neuen AudioFileOutputNode , der Audiodaten aus dem Audiodiagramm in die angegebene Speicherdatei ausgibt.

CreateFileOutputNodeAsync(IStorageFile, MediaEncodingProfile)

Erstellt einen neuen AudioFileOutuputNode , der Audiodaten aus dem Audiodiagramm in die angegebene Speicherdatei ausgibt.

CreateFileOutputNodeAsync(IStorageFile)

Erstellt einen neuen AudioFileOutputNode , der Audiodaten aus dem Audiodiagramm in die angegebene Speicherdatei ausgibt.

public:
 virtual IAsyncOperation<CreateAudioFileOutputNodeResult ^> ^ CreateFileOutputNodeAsync(IStorageFile ^ file) = CreateFileOutputNodeAsync;
/// [Windows.Foundation.Metadata.Overload("CreateFileOutputNodeAsync")]
/// [Windows.Foundation.Metadata.RemoteAsync]
IAsyncOperation<CreateAudioFileOutputNodeResult> CreateFileOutputNodeAsync(IStorageFile const& file);
[Windows.Foundation.Metadata.Overload("CreateFileOutputNodeAsync")]
[Windows.Foundation.Metadata.RemoteAsync]
public IAsyncOperation<CreateAudioFileOutputNodeResult> CreateFileOutputNodeAsync(IStorageFile file);
function createFileOutputNodeAsync(file)
Public Function CreateFileOutputNodeAsync (file As IStorageFile) As IAsyncOperation(Of CreateAudioFileOutputNodeResult)

Parameter

file
IStorageFile

Eine StorageFile-Datei , in die Audiodaten geschrieben werden.

Gibt zurück

Ein asynchroner Vorgang, der bei Abschluss ein CreateAudioFileOutputNodeResult-Ergebnis zurückgibt. Dieses Objekt macht eine Status-Eigenschaft verfügbar, die entweder angibt, dass der Vorgang erfolgreich war oder der Grund, warum der Vorgang fehlgeschlagen ist. Die FileOutputNode-Eigenschaft stellt bei Erfolg einen Verweis auf den erstellten Ausgabeknoten bereit.

Attribute

Windows-Anforderungen

App-Funktionen
backgroundMediaRecording

Hinweise

Der von dieser Methode erstellte Dateiausgabeknoten verwendet standardmäßig ein WAV-Dateiformat mit den gleichen AudioEncodingProperties-Eigenschaften wie der AudioGraph , zu dem er gehört. Verwenden Sie zum Erstellen eines Dateiausgabeknotens mit benutzerdefinierten Codierungseigenschaften die Überladung CreateFileOutputNodeAsync(IStorageFile, MediaEncodingProfile).

Weitere Informationen

Gilt für:

CreateFileOutputNodeAsync(IStorageFile, MediaEncodingProfile)

Erstellt einen neuen AudioFileOutuputNode , der Audiodaten aus dem Audiodiagramm in die angegebene Speicherdatei ausgibt.

public:
 virtual IAsyncOperation<CreateAudioFileOutputNodeResult ^> ^ CreateFileOutputNodeAsync(IStorageFile ^ file, MediaEncodingProfile ^ fileEncodingProfile) = CreateFileOutputNodeAsync;
/// [Windows.Foundation.Metadata.Overload("CreateFileOutputNodeWithFileProfileAsync")]
/// [Windows.Foundation.Metadata.RemoteAsync]
IAsyncOperation<CreateAudioFileOutputNodeResult> CreateFileOutputNodeAsync(IStorageFile const& file, MediaEncodingProfile const& fileEncodingProfile);
[Windows.Foundation.Metadata.Overload("CreateFileOutputNodeWithFileProfileAsync")]
[Windows.Foundation.Metadata.RemoteAsync]
public IAsyncOperation<CreateAudioFileOutputNodeResult> CreateFileOutputNodeAsync(IStorageFile file, MediaEncodingProfile fileEncodingProfile);
function createFileOutputNodeAsync(file, fileEncodingProfile)
Public Function CreateFileOutputNodeAsync (file As IStorageFile, fileEncodingProfile As MediaEncodingProfile) As IAsyncOperation(Of CreateAudioFileOutputNodeResult)

Parameter

file
IStorageFile

Eine StorageFile-Datei , in die Audiodaten geschrieben werden.

fileEncodingProfile
MediaEncodingProfile

Ein MediaEncodingProfile , das das Format der Ausgabedatei bestimmt.

Gibt zurück

Ein asynchroner Vorgang, der bei Abschluss ein CreateAudioFileOutputNodeResult-Ergebnis zurückgibt. Dieses Objekt macht eine Status-Eigenschaft verfügbar, die entweder angibt, dass der Vorgang erfolgreich war oder der Grund, warum der Vorgang fehlgeschlagen ist. Die FileOutputNode-Eigenschaft stellt bei Erfolg einen Verweis auf den erstellten Ausgabeknoten bereit.

Attribute

Windows-Anforderungen

App-Funktionen
backgroundMediaRecording

Hinweise

Wenn der file-Parameter NULL ist, verwendet das Codierungsprofil standardmäßig ein WAV-Dateiformat mit demselben AudioEncodingProperties wie der AudioGraph , zu dem es gehört.

Weitere Informationen

Gilt für: